ITEM 1. BUSINESS General Background and Product Offerings Digi International Inc. ("Digi®," "we," "our," or "us") was incorporated in 1985 as a Minnesota corporation. We reorganized as a Delaware corporation in 1989 in conjunction with our initial public offering. Our common stock trades on the Nasdaq Global Select Market tier of the Nasdaq Stock Market LLC (the "Nasdaq") under the symbol DGII. Our World Headquarters is located at 9350 Excelsior Blvd., Suite 700, Hopkins, Minnesota 55343. The telephone number at our World Headquarters is (952) 912-3444. We are a leading global provider of business and mission-critical Internet of Things ("IoT") connectivity products, services and solutions.…

ITEM 1A. RISK FACTORS Multiple risk factors exist which could have a material effect on our operations, results of operations, financial position, liquidity, capital resources and common stock. Operational Risks We depend on manufacturing relationships and a broad set of suppliers, some of whom provide us with limited-source components and parts, and disruptions in these relationships may cause damage to our customer relationships or otherwise negatively impact our business. We procure all parts and certain services involved in the production of our products and subcontract most of our product manufacturing to outside firms that specialize in such services.
